iPad Mini 6 and iPad 9: here is RAM unveiled

Apple never reveals the amount of RAM of its devices, but it takes very little to find out: here is the RAM of the new iPad and iPhone 13.

September is the month of news from Apple. A few days ago, the Cupertino giant announced the new generation of iPhone 13, the Apple Watch Series 7 smartwatch and the renewed iPad Mini 6 and iPad 9 tablets . The most interesting news of the whole event was probably the successor of the iPad Mini 5 which has been renewed in soul and body: new design, latest generation processor and support for the second generation S-Pen . As per tradition, however, Apple always omits some technical details: from the battery capacity to the amount of RAM.

To reveal the details, xCode 13 (the development environment created and managed by Apple) has thought about it once again, it is from here that the information on the RAM of the new iPads and the new iPhone 13 came out . In an Android market where manufacturers seem to be running after the numbers, increasing RAM and more, Apple does not exaggerate, being able to count on the perfect optimization of its systems that ensure high-level performance even without excessively increasing the amount of RAM.

Specifically, iPad Mini 6 can count on 4 GB of RAM (1 GB more than iPad Mini 5). While iPad 9 offers the same 3GB of RAM as its predecessor . The same goes for the new iPhone 13: the base model and iPhone 13 Mini integrate 4 GB of RAM (exactly like the iPhone 12 and iPhone 12 Mini that we have compared here ), iPhone 13 Pro and iPhone 13 Pro Max offer 6 GB of RAM like iPhone 12 Pro and iPhone 12 Pro Max .

In light of the new information that has emerged, let’s summarize the available configurations of the new Apple products.

  • iPad Mini 6with 4GB of RAM and 64GB or 256GB of storage
  • 9th generation iPadwith 3GB of RAM and 64 or 256GB of storage
  • iPhone 13 and iPhone 13 Miniwith 4 GB of RAM and 128/256/512 GB of storage
  • iPhone 13 Pro and iPhone 13 Pro Maxwith 6 GB of RAM and 128/256/512 GB or 1 TB of storage.
